Why are we talking about used machinery?

In the past fiscal year, Indian print businesses created unprecedented capacity with the purchase of high configuration press presses of all kinds – offset, gravure, flexo, narrow web and digital. The capacity increases in board and packaging film manufacture are too commensurate. As we go to drupa 2016, the Indian printers are amid the nigh keen to evaluate and invest.

So why are we talking about used machinery? Considering it is a fact of life and a useful one at that. Approximately 80 to ninety brand new multicolor offset presses were imported and installed in India from 1 April 2022 to 31 March 2016. At a gauge, about 2,000 used offset presses were besides imported – a ratio of 24 to 1. Nevertheless if one filters these 2000 by just looking at four-colour and plus machines, of 74 cm and larger sizes with some automation features, and which are less than ten years sometime, the number comes down to perhaps 340 presses. (Source: IppStar Research www.ippstar.org).

Price is important but so is the cost of ownership
Price is of import in a country with double-digit involvement rates for investment and double-digit customs duties and the absence of reliable power supplies. The price of a new multicolor press compared to a good used press is approximately double without EPCG (Export Credit) duty waivers. If the EPCG scheme is used for waiving duty on a new press, its cost is approximately one.5 times that of a proficient used press with automation features. With a new press you get trouble free installation and warranty while with a used press you have to set aside a upkeep for inspection, evaluation, possible refurbishing, spare parts, installation and servicing. Audit and inspection by visitor engineer
Thus since many of united states of america nevertheless require used presses and the bulk of capital expenditure for press equipment imports is for used equipment, information technology'due south important to again outline some precautionary guidelines for buying these. An manufacture expert tells us, in order to choose a suitable press, yous must ascertain the substrate or textile range to exist printed, the number of colors needed (beyond C,M,Y,K) and the necessary value calculation equipment such as coaters, foilers, curing systems required on the machine. One must endeavor for, or approximately gauge the closest possible configuration and and so shortlist at to the lowest degree two press manufacturers for making a decision. On finding a press close to your needs, get in touch with the manufacturer's local office to cross check the authenticity of its reported configuration, its history and its wellness written report based on by usage, maintenance and breakdowns. Only buy presses than can exist seen and tested while running.

A press audit and inspection tin exist done at a nominal cost past the original manufacturers' trained engineer. As a significant market, the first press manufacturers and their subsidiaries and distributors in India go on inventories of spares and take factory trained engineers. They are familiar with erratic and poorly thought out imports of equipment by aggressive dealers and printers. These wrong purchases are then after made usable or optimized by them at cracking price to themselves often in the forlorn promise of winning some customer loyalty.

It'south of import to confidentially take the manufacturer'south local role on board, as it may later on be responsible for the equipment's upkeep and day-to-day running. Virtually of the manufacturers are willing to dig out and share relevant information. Buyers often fall for a low investment press not realizing that all presses are dissimilar from each other (almost every press out of the manufacturing plant is unique and made to social club) and making a used press operational in India could entail a level of expense and endeavor that defeats the very purpose of getting a good deal in the offset identify.

We have talked to about of the major press manufacturers although some are reluctant to speak about used presses at drupa fourth dimension – a time when they are hopeful of snagging some practiced orders based on the automation and new features on evidence. Withal, all the manufacturers back up buyers of skillful condition used presses in India with spares and applied science.

Heidelberg Bharat managing director Klaus Nielsen says, "We have been supporting Heidelberg customers for over ten years fifty-fifty if they bring in used machines themselves or through a dealer. Of grade if they want to purchase a skilful condition and non as well old multicolor press through u.s.a., nosotros will not merely source information technology only we will ship 1 of our experienced engineers to evaluate it, no matter where information technology is in the globe. This volition besides be the engineer who is most probable to install it and we will offer the full extent of our service offerings in Bharat including training to the customer. An extended service offering tin also be part of the package."

Sangam Khanna of Komori's Indian benefactor Insight Communications says, "Nosotros are happy to support customers every bit long equally they do not ask for under-invoicing. Although we recall it makes much better sense to buy a new press in terms of cost of buying and we tin testify this in black and white, we can help in finding presses too equally provide spares and engineering."

RMGT'south Indian distributor Provin Technos is also set up to assist. RMGT chief Vinay Kaushal says, "As long as the motorcar is less than x years former, nosotros can help with identification and inspection of the motorcar. Nosotros accept our own refurbishing establish in Okhla for presses upwards to 36 inches and we tin refurbish bigger presses at the printer's premises." Kaushal is very keen that a factory-trained engineer inspect the car. "We tin can send our engineer to Japan for inspecting two or three machines in three days depending on the logistics for an indicative price of about Rs. 2 lakh (The states$ 3,000) including travel," he says. He also laments the fact that many printers practise not even want to spend this much for an inspection that could reveal many hidden flaws or potential problems.
